The electric motor is just just as good as the door it serves
A garage door electric motor is not a separated item of equipment. It deals with the weight, equilibrium, and motion pattern of the door itself. A roller door acts in different ways from a sectional door or a tilt door, which issues. The appropriate opener for one arrangement can be a bad suitable for an additional, also if both appear to run the door up and down without issue during a fast demonstration.
The very first thing worth checking is whether the door is certified and properly ranked for the problems it encounters. Queensland guidance is clear that garage doors are a recognized powerlessness in cyclones, and that doors ought to abide by AS/NZS 4505 and be correctly ranked for wind stress, or fitted with a bracing system when coming close to cyclones. That suggests the electric motor must never ever be considered alone from the door's structural performance. If the door itself is under-specified, the best opener worldwide will not address the underlying problem.

Signs that the opener is part of the problem
When a garage door starts acting severely, homeowners sometimes blame the motor first because it is one of the most visible electrical component. Often that is right. Usually it is not. A door that thinks twice, grinds, or reverses may be struggling with spring fatigue, track issues, cord difficulty, imbalance, or a worn seal that allows the door to drag. The opener then gets condemned for signs and symptoms triggered by the rest of the system.
A few indicators should make you believe carefully prior to requiring emergency situation repairs. If the door relocates erratically, if one side seems to delay, if the opener strains near the top or bottom of traveling, or if the door has ended up being louder with time, the concern might be mechanical rather than electrical. That difference matters because replacing the electric motor alone will not deal with a twisted track or a failing spring.
This is where individuals searching for exactly how to fix a garage door can run into difficulty. The more complex the system, the more important it is to identify the real mistake before touching anything. Springs and cords lug serious stress. Track placement is ruthless. A garage door can show up straightforward from a range and still contain adequate kept pressure to make amateur repair work hazardous. If the trouble is past a basic aesthetic check, it is better to stop there and arrange specialist examination rather than require a fix.
Preventive maintenance does a lot more for longevity than the majority of upgrades
Preventive maintenance for garage doors is usually treated like a nice-to-have solution. Actually, it is just one of the most cost-efficient ways to protect the electric motor and the whole door system. A motor that is serviced routinely does not need to deal with versus dry rollers, loose hardware, or a door that is slowly drifting out of balance.
In the area, the doors that last longer typically have a monotonous point alike, they were examined before they ended up being an issue. That means looking at seals, keeping the tracks clear, tightening evident looseness where ideal, and noticing small changes in noise or activity before they turn into breakdowns. It likewise indicates focusing on the weather. Prior to storm season, a correct inspection is more than a comfort check. It is a chance to make certain the door shuts fully, seals properly, and is not already weakened by wear.
A beneficial upkeep way of thinking is to deal with the opener as one component in a bigger system. If the door is tough to lift by hand, the opener needs to not be made to compensate forever. If the seal is damaged and gaps show up, the problem is not aesthetic. Sealing and framework condition affect just how the door does, and Queensland and Brisbane preparedness guidance both emphasise examining seals, door frames, and the home envelope. Those information help keep the system functioning when the climate turns.
